1. 项目背景与核心价值
锂离子电池作为新能源领域的核心储能器件,其热管理问题直接关系到电池组的安全性、循环寿命和能量效率。在实际工程中,电池过热会导致热失控风险,而温度分布不均又会加速电池老化。这个COMSOL模型正是为了解决这个关键痛点——通过电化学-热耦合仿真,系统评估风冷和相变材料两种散热方案的性能表现。
我在新能源汽车电池包开发项目中,曾遇到过电池组局部过热导致续航骤降20%的案例。后来通过类似的仿真分析,发现原有风道设计存在气流死区。这也让我深刻认识到:精准的热仿真不是选择题,而是必答题。COMSOL Multiphysics凭借其出色的多物理场耦合能力,成为解决这类复杂问题的首选工具。
2. 模型架构设计解析
2.1 多物理场耦合逻辑
这个模型的核心在于建立电化学产热与热传导/对流的双向耦合关系。具体实现路径是:
- 电池电化学模型(通常采用Newman伪二维模型)计算反应产热率
- 热场模型接收产热数据作为热源项
- 温度场结果反馈影响电化学反应动力学参数
- 形成闭环迭代计算
关键提示:耦合迭代的松弛因子设置直接影响收敛性,建议从0.5开始逐步增大
2.2 几何建模要点
根据实际电池尺寸建模时需特别注意:
- 单体电池:包含正极/负极/隔膜/集流体各层
- 风冷系统:需精确建模流道截面形状和导流结构
- 相变材料层:厚度通常取3-5mm(过厚影响能量密度)
matlab复制% COMSOL几何建模示例代码(圆柱电池)
bat = model.geom.create("bat", 3);
bat.feature.create("cyl", "Cylinder").set("r", "18[mm]");
bat.feature.create("layers", "Partition").set("source", "bat");
2.3 材料参数设置
| 材料类型 | 关键参数 | 典型值 |
|---|---|---|
| 正极(NCM) | 导热系数(k) | 1.5 W/(m·K) |
| 电解液 | 比热容(Cp) | 2000 J/(kg·K) |
| 相变材料(石蜡) | 潜热(L) | 200 kJ/kg |
| 冷却空气 | 入口流速 | 3-10 m/s |
3. 风冷系统仿真关键技术
3.1 湍流模型选择
当雷诺数Re>2300时,必须考虑湍流效应。推荐使用k-ε模型:
- 计算资源消耗适中
- 对强制对流场景精度足够
- 需配合壁面函数处理边界层
matlab复制% 湍流设置示例
model.physics("spf").feature("turb").set("model", "kepsilon");
model.physics("spf").feature("init").set("U", "inlet_velocity");
3.2 流-固耦合边界处理
风冷仿真中最易出错的环节是耦合面设置:
- 在电池表面创建薄层边界(厚度≈0.1mm)
- 设置热通量连续性条件
- 添加表面粗糙度参数(Ra=1.6μm典型值)
3.3 优化设计案例
某项目中风道设计迭代过程:
- 初始方案:最大温差8.2K
- 增加导流板后:温差降至5.1K
- 优化进出风口面积比:最终温差3.7K
实测数据与仿真误差<5%,验证了模型可靠性
4. 相变散热方案深度解析
4.1 相变材料选型要点
常用材料对比:
| 类型 | 熔点(℃) | 导热系数(W/mK) | 优缺点 |
|---|---|---|---|
| 石蜡 | 40-60 | 0.2 | 成本低但导热差 |
| 金属合金 | 50-80 | 15-30 | 导热好但密度大 |
| 复合PCM | 45-65 | 5-8 | 性能均衡但价格高 |
4.2 相变界面处理技巧
在COMSOL中实现相变的关键步骤:
- 定义表观热容法:
matlab复制
Cp_eff = Cp_solid + L*(df/dT) - 设置材料属性突变区间(建议2-3K)
- 启用相变前沿追踪
4.3 热沉效应验证
某款动力电池包测试数据:
- 无PCM时:热失控时间72s
- 添加5mm复合PCM后:热失控延迟至210s
- 配合风冷可进一步提升至300s+
5. 耦合仿真中的收敛技巧
5.1 时间步长控制策略
建议采用自适应步长:
- 初始步长:0.1s
- 最大步长:5s
- 相变阶段自动加密到0.01s
5.2 常见报错处理
| 错误类型 | 解决方案 |
|---|---|
| 温度发散 | 检查材料参数单位制是否统一 |
| 流场不收敛 | 降低入口流速初值再逐步增加 |
| 相变界面震荡 | 减小相变温度区间宽度 |
5.3 计算资源优化
大型电池组仿真建议:
- 使用对称边界条件减少1/2网格量
- 先稳态分析再转瞬态
- 启用多核并行计算
6. 实验验证与误差分析
某21700电池测试数据对比:
| 工况 | 仿真温度(℃) | 实测温度(℃) | 误差 |
|---|---|---|---|
| 3C放电 | 48.2 | 47.5 | 1.5% |
| 风冷运行时 | 35.7 | 36.1 | 1.1% |
| 热滥用测试 | 82.3 | 85.6 | 3.9% |
关键误差来源:
- 接触热阻未精确建模
- 电化学副反应产热估算偏差
- 环境对流系数简化
7. 工程应用建议
根据多个项目经验总结:
- 乘用车优先考虑风冷+PCM复合方案
- 商用车大容量电池宜用液冷
- 无人机等特殊场景可尝试热管散热
实际部署时要注意:
- PCM封装需防泄漏
- 风道设计避免气流啸叫
- 温度传感器布置在热点位置